Legal protections overview
Survivors of domestic violence have legal protections designed to keep them safe. These may include restraining orders, custody arrangements, and rights related to housing and employment. Understanding these protections is crucial in navigating your situation. It's advisable to consult with a legal professional to explore options that are specific to your circumstances and jurisdiction.
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is an essential step for survivors. Here are some basic components to consider:
- Identify a safe place to go in case of an emergency.
- Keep important documents and essentials in an easily accessible location.
- Establish a code word with friends or family to signal for help.
- Plan how to leave safely, including transportation and routes.
- Know how to access local resources quickly.
Remember, safety is the priority, and having a plan can help you feel more secure.
